4-Lane Heat-Seal Nicotine Pouches Packing Machine
The 4-Lane Heat-Sealing Packaging Machine is a high-efficiency VFFS solution designed for producing compact nicotine pouches (also suitable for similar oral smoke granules) with stable back-seal heat sealing. Built with a robust metal structure in a silver finish, this equipment combines multi-lane output, consistent dosing, and reliable sealing/cutting performance to support continuous production in modern pouch manufacturing lines. With a four-lane format and a rated throughput up to 180 pouches per minute (depending on pouch specification and material characteristics), it helps manufacturers scale output while maintaining repeatable pouch size and seal quality. The machine is supplied in wooden packaging for protected shipment, supports customized configurations, and is available with a minimum order quantity of one set.
Product Advantages
Multi-lane productivity is the core strength of this machine. Four lanes run in parallel to boost output without expanding the footprint excessively, making it a practical upgrade for factories aiming to increase capacity quickly. The heat-sealing system is engineered for consistent back sealing with left-right overlap, supporting stable sealing width control and optional sealing patterns (plain or mesh) to match different pouch film requirements. Dual cutter sets provide flexible cutting styles, including flat cutting and serrated (saw-tooth) cutting, enabling manufacturers to choose the pouch edge style that best fits their product positioning and consumer experience.
For process stability and ease of operation, the control platform integrates an Inovance PLC and a 7-inch color touchscreen, offering clear parameter setting, fault prompts, and self-diagnosis. Alarm functions cover typical production risks such as film shortage, safety-door status, and abnormal operation, supported by a three-color warning tower light for quick on-site response. Temperature control is managed through a multi-channel Omron controller with temperature deviation alarms to reduce seal defects caused by heat fluctuation. A manual deviation correction system helps maintain film alignment, improving seal integrity and reducing waste during long runs.
In terms of build quality and hygiene, product-contact parts are made from SUS304 stainless steel, and the frame/electrical enclosure can be configured with SUS304 or aluminum alloy to align with GMP-oriented production environments. The dust removal device positioned above the horizontal sealing area (with vacuum cleaner) helps keep sealing zones clean, supporting more reliable seal performance and improved housekeeping. Pneumatic elements from Airtac and electrical components from Schneider or OMRON contribute to dependable long-term operation. The design also emphasizes maintainability through easy disassembly and cleaning structures, as well as a quick film splicing/attachment workbench to reduce downtime during roll changes.
Metering flexibility is supported through optional dosing modules tailored to material condition. For dry particles, the 4-lane horizontal screw metering device delivers controlled feeding with stepper-motor drive and air-assisted blowing. For wet granules, a 4-lane turntable (rotary cup) metering system provides adjustable cup volume and controlled auxiliary air discharge, helping handle sticky or moist materials more smoothly. Both approaches are designed to support the typical 0.4–0.6 g pouch fill range, with accuracy influenced by material flowability and operating speed.
Technical Specifications
| Product Type | 4-Lane Heat-Seal Nicotine Pouches Packing Machine (Back Seal) |
| Machine Material / Finish | Metal body, Silver color; product-contact parts SUS304 stainless steel |
| Lanes | 4 lanes |
| Output | Up to 180 pouches/min (application-dependent); typically 30–45 pouches/min per lane × 4 |
| Applicable Filling Material | Oral smoke particles / wet granules (as per sample) |
| Fill Range | 0.4–0.6 g per pouch |
| Measuring Accuracy | ≤ ±10% (depends on material characteristics and speed) |
| Pouch Size (Single Lane) | Length: 20–50 mm; Width: 13 mm (non-adjustable) |
| Film Width | Total film width: 120 mm; single-lane film width: 30 mm |
| Sealing Type | Back sealing, left-right overlap; without pattern by default |
| Seal Width | Vertical: 4 mm; Horizontal: 5 mm (subject to pouch drawing/sample) |
| Seal Pattern Options | No pattern / mesh pattern; 2 sets of heat sealers (horizontal); vertical sealing pattern optional per configuration |
| Cutting Method | Flat cutting and serrated cutting; 2 sets of cutters |
| Packaging Film Material | Composite films such as BOPP/PE |
| Control System | Inovance PLC + 7" color touchscreen; fault prompt & self-diagnosis; three-color alarm light |
| Temperature Control | Multi-channel Omron controller; temperature deviation alarm |
| Drive / Pulling | Horizontal seal pouch pulling with Inovance servo control |
| Film Feeding | Gravity-driven active film feeding; 4-row electric roller film separation |
| Deviation Correction | Manual web guiding/deviation correction system |
| Utilities (Main Machine Power) | AC 220V / 50Hz; approx. 3.0–3.5 kW (by configuration) |
| Compressed Air (Reference) | Typically 0.6–0.8 MPa; consumption varies by setup and scenario |
| Pneumatic / Electrical Components | Airtac pneumatics; Schneider or OMRON electrical components |
| Safety | Safety door with Panasonic door safety switch |
| Dust Control | Dust removal device above horizontal seal (includes vacuum cleaner) |
| Customization | Customized options available (metering device, sealing/cutting style, materials) |
| MOQ / Packing | MOQ: 1 set; Wooden packing for shipment |
Product Application Fields
This 4-lane heat-seal pouch packing machine is suitable for manufacturers producing nicotine pouches and other small-dose oral pouch products that require consistent weight filling and reliable heat sealing in composite films. It is also applicable to packaging fine granules or particles with similar flow behavior, including dry granules using a screw metering module and wet granules using a turntable/cup metering module. Typical application scenarios include nicotine pouch production lines, oral smoke particle packaging operations, and related consumer packaged goods where compact pouches, stable seals, and high throughput are essential.
